Teach Midlands is seeking an ambitious and expert English teacher to join Wollaston School and lead the new middle leadership role in English Literature & Media Studies. This position aims to enhance Post 16 provision and inspire students to develop a passion for English. The school values kindness, community, and ambition, ensuring a supportive work environment.

The role comes with the requirement of an enhanced DBS check and references.
